This article in today’s NYT (registration required) profiles the history of Harlequin romances, and how the newer genres of chick lit and women’s thrillers are providing stiff competition to the more traditional bodice-ripping stuff.

In an interview last week, Donna Hayes, Harlequin’s chief executive, said,”If we see the mass-market paperback trend turn around, that will have an immediate impact on us,” Ms. Hayes said. But asked when that might happen, she answered, “Your guess is as good as mine.”
Of course, Harlequin’s current lower sales figures only look bad when compared with its previous, staggering success. This article includes some interesting figures (ed. – no, not voluptuous ones) on sales.
